We’re looking for an experienced Maintenance Fitter to join a leading engineering and manufacturing company at their site based in Buxton, High Peak.

This role involves maintaining high-speed semi-automated equipment used in the production of components for the automotive industry.

What will you be doing as a Maintenance Fitter?

* Performing routine maintenance on high-speed semi-automated equipment

* Diagnosing and troubleshooting equipment malfunctions, including electrical, mechanical, and hydraulic issues

* Repairing or replacing defective parts, components, or systems, ensuring minimal downtime and maximum efficiency

* Conducting preventive maintenance tasks to ensure equipment operates at optimal levels

* Collaborating with production teams to schedule maintenance activities that minimise disruption to production schedules

* Documenting maintenance activities, including repairs, replacements, and preventive maintenance tasks

* Maintaining a clean and organised work area, ensuring tools and equipment are properly stored and maintained

* Adhering to safety protocols and regulations

* Participating in training programs to stay updated on new technologies and maintenance techniques

* Assisting in the development and implementation of maintenance procedures and protocols to improve equipment performance and reliability

What do you need?

* A mechanical/technical background

* Competence with maintaining automates pneumatic and cam-driven assembly equipment

* Experienced in operating in a busy manufacturing environment

* Strong problem solving skills

* A basic level of computer literacy

* NVQ Level 3 qualified or equivalent (desirable)

* Time served as an apprentice (desirable)
